The issue of dialogue between Russian President Vladimir Putin and U.S. President Donald Trump, as well as the format of their contacts on the Ukrainian settlement proposed by the United States, remains open. This was stated by Kremlin spokesman Dmitry Peskov on November 22, according to TASS. “All this remains to be determined,” he said.
